The Essentials of Epoxy Injection Molding



Epoxy injection molding is a fascinating procedure that combines accuracy and versatility to create sturdy elements. You begin by mixing epoxy resin with a hardener, which launches a chemical response, resulting in a strong material. The combination's thickness allows it to move easily right into molds, recording detailed details and complicated shapes.Once the epoxy is injected right into the mold, it treatments under controlled temperature level and pressure, guaranteeing a solid bond and outstanding architectural integrity. You can change the solution, enabling improved properties such as enhanced resistance to chemicals or improved thermal stability.This process is specifically helpful for generating detailed parts utilized in numerous sectors, consisting of automotive, aerospace, and electronics. By leveraging epoxy injection molding, you're able to accomplish premium, light-weight components that meet strict efficiency requirements. Trick Advantages of Epoxy Injection Molding






While exploring the essential benefits of epoxy shot molding, you'll locate that its capacity to generate high-strength, light-weight components stands apart. This process enables for elaborate styles and intricate geometries that typical molding approaches have a hard time to accomplish. With epoxy injection molding, you can expect a high degree of accuracy and uniformity in every set, ensuring that your items satisfy tight specifications.Another benefit is the fast healing time, which accelerates manufacturing and minimizes prices. You won't need to wait long for your components to establish, allowing faster job timelines. In addition, the versatility of epoxy solutions suggests you can tailor buildings like viscosity and setting time to match your details needs.Lastly, epoxy shot molding supplies superb surface finishes, which can boost the visual allure of your products and reduce the demand for secondary finishing procedures. How Does Epoxy Compare to Other Molding Materials?



When you contrast epoxy to other molding materials, you'll discover it offers exceptional toughness, durability, and chemical resistance. It's additionally much less prone to warping, ensuring your products preserve their integrity under different problems.

What Is the Typical Lead Time for Epoxy Injection Molded Parts?



Typically, you can expect a lead time of 4 to 6 weeks for epoxy injection built components. Elements like style tooling, complexity, and manufacturing volume can impact this duration, so strategy as necessary.
